Output e689996fc5d32f37545c080b3c33ddf522c503d70ccd18c885a3ee2d963a872f:1

value
1100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24db8d5563bb486e4eb82f869504f163450f0fbb OP_EQUAL
address
353uGCKEaWTU8W1z8sBrDF8SuqCdSAxn4o
transaction
e689996fc5d32f37545c080b3c33ddf522c503d70ccd18c885a3ee2d963a872f
spent
true